MSU's Malik Newman named to Jerry West Award watchlist
STARKVILLE -- Football offseasons are cluttered with preseason watchlists. Mississippi State men's basketball joined the lists earlier this week.
MSU freshman Malik Newman was named to the 2016 Jerry West Award watch list. The honor is in its second year and is given to the nation's top shooting guard. Newman was one of 20 candidates named.
By mid-February, the watch list of 20 players for the 2016 Jerry West Shooting Guard of the Year Award will be narrowed to just 10. In March, five finalists will be presented to the Hall of Fame’s selection committee. The winner of the 2016 Jerry West Award will be presented at the ESPN College Basketball Awards Show live from Club Nokia in Los Angeles on April 8.
Newman played shooting guard in high school, but will play point guard at Mississippi State.
